Industrial automation is a rapidly growing field that relies heavily on electronics research and development (R&D) companies for innovation and progress. These companies develop cutting-edge technology that improves efficiency, safety, and productivity in manufacturing, logistics, and other industrial processes.
One area where electronics R&D is making a significant impact is in the development of industrial robots. These robots use advanced electronics and software to perform tasks that are too dangerous, difficult, or time-consuming for humans. They can work around the clock, increasing productivity while reducing the risk of workplace accidents.
Another area where electronics R&D is making a significant impact is in the development of control systems. These systems use sophisticated electronics to monitor and control industrial processes, ensuring that they operate at optimal levels of efficiency and safety. This technology can also be used to predict and prevent equipment failures, reducing downtime and maintenance costs.
Electronics R&D companies are also developing technologies that enable more efficient and accurate data collection and analysis. From sensors to software, these technologies use advanced electronics to collect data and turn it into actionable insights, improving decision-making and overall performance.
In conclusion, electronics R&D plays a crucial role in industrial automation, providing innovative solutions that improve efficiency, safety, and productivity. With the increasing demand for automation and the continued growth of the manufacturing and logistics industries, electronics R&D companies will continue to be at the forefront of developing new and innovative solutions that transform industrial processes.
